extinto

extinct

adjective eks-TEEN-toh Rare

Origin: From Latin extinctus, past participle of extinguere (to extinguish).

Usage Note

Extinto describes species, volcanoes, or institutions that have ceased to exist; los dinosaurios son una especie extinta. In formal or literary register it can apply to flames or lives. The related verb is extinguir (to extinguish); the related noun is extinción. Do not confuse with extinto used as a noun in some Latin American varieties meaning 'the deceased' — a less common usage.

Examples

"El dodo es un ave extinta."

Natural Translation

The dodo is an extinct bird.
